in the union, 261 ppl killed, 108 injured, they also had 1 frigate sunk, one sloop-of-war sunk and one frigate damaged. the confederacy had 7 killed and 17 ppl injured. they also had one ironclad damaged. PS i know this cause i had a research paper to do of the battle of Hampton roads. ;)
